Industrial Pollution

Industrial pollution is the introduction of waste material from factories, mining and construction operations into the environment. It constitutes mainly land pollution, air pollution and water pollution.

Land Pollution due to Industries

• Large quantity of solid wastes like unused and rejected chemicals unwanted industrial wastes generated during manufacturing processes are dumped over on the surface of soil by almost all industries with difference in the degree.

• All these solid materials dumped on surface of soils are bound to change the chemical and physical nature of soil.

• It also results in large quantity of pollutants leaching to pollute underground water.

Status of Soil Contamination in India• Govil et al (2001) significant contamination, showing two to

three times higher levels of toxic elements than normal around the Patancheru industrial development area of Andhra Pradesh, just north of Hyderabad city.

• Singh et al. (2002) studied Ganga river plain for heavy metal contamination, stream sediments from Lucknow, Kanpur, Delhi and Agra were classified as highly polluted to dangerous sediments.

• Krishna and Govil (2004) their data revealed that the soil in the Pali Industrial area in the western state of Rajasthan is significantly contaminated with high concentrations of heavy elements like Pb, Cr, Cu, Zn, Sr and V.
